Lua / Love 2d: масштабирование изображения с пикселями - PullRequest
0 голосов
/ 21 апреля 2020

Здравствуйте!

С Lua и Love 2d я бы хотел изменить размер изображения с пикселями:

img = love.graphics.newImage("assets/bg.png")

-- resize the image (500 x 400)

function love.draw()

    love.graphics.draw(bg, 0, 0)

end

1 Ответ

0 голосов
/ 30 апреля 2020

Что я понимаю, так это то, что вы хотите масштабировать изображение в стиле pixelart и вам не нужен этот размытый эффект, вы можете установить фильтр по умолчанию на ближайший, прежде чем загружать изображения с помощью love.graphics.newImage (path):

love.graphics.setDefaultFilter("nearest", "nearest")
love.graphics.newImage(path)
love.graphics.setDefaultFilter("linear", "linear") --[[ If you want to let the filter like before ]]

Рекомендую посетить форумы love2d. Если это не работает, посетите этот форум

...